Reptiles of North America
A Guide to Field Identification
Golden Field Guide from St. Martin's Press
Hobart M. Smith and Edmund D. Brodie, Jr; Illustrated by David M. Dennis and Sy Barlowe
Golden Guides from St. Martin's Press, April 2001
ISBN: 978-1-58238-123-7, ISBN10: 1-58238-123-2,
4 1/2 x 7 1/2 inches, 240 pages,
Trade Paperback, $14.95

Discover the Red-bellied Turtle, which is nearly extinct. Uncover a Garter Snake in your backyard. Locate an Alligator Lizard—or a Legless one. Identifying reptiles is fascinating and fun with this classic guide. Abundant illustrations and key characteristic system, preferred by professionals, make this single-volume reference an outstanding choice for students, collectors of all ages, and scientific study.
· All of North America in one volume
· 278 species and 500 subspecies in 22 families . . . plus 18 exotics
· Illustrations include juveniles and adults, body forms, undersides, scales, and more!
· Text, range maps, and illustrations seen together at a glance
· Common and scientific names
Using clear text and detailed illustrations, Golden Guides from St. Martin's Press present accurate information in a handy format for the beginner to the expert. These guides focus on what your students are really going to see. They are easy to use: detailed, full-color illustrations, text, and maps are all in one place. They are easy to understand: accurate, accessible information is simplified without being misrepresented. They are authoritative, containing up-to-date information written experts and checked by specialists. And they are portable: handy and lightweight, designed to fit in a pocket and be carried anywhere.

Golden Guides first appeared in 1949 and quickly established themselves as authorities on subjects from Natural History to Science. Relaunched in 2000,
Golden Guides from St. Martin's Press
feature modern, new covers as part of a multi-year, million-dollar program to revise, update, and expand the complete line of guides for a new generation of students.
